The National Academy of Medicine has long been committed to improving the care of serious illness.As the Institute of Medicine (IOM) it authored seminal reports on palliative care and cancer (2001, 2003), pediatric palliative care , and care at the end of life (1997, 2015). The National Academy of Medicine (NAM) is one of three private, nonprofit institutions in the National Academies, providing expert advice to the U.S. government on health issues since 1970. The Institute of Medicine (IOM) established six aims, or domains, of health care quality: safe, effective, patient-centered, timely, efficient, equitable.
